Hello, wonder if someone can help here.
I booked a holiday @ Haven Craig Tara holiday resort. The one that used to be Butlins.
I booked in November last year for September this year. I paid £333.
I went on the other day to book another one and noticed they have changed the booking system and you get 2 options; STAY or STAY & PLAY.
My holiday home and date was coming up £26 cheaper so called them and asked for £26 to be deducted from balance. They said this is a change of holiday and £20 ammendment (sp) will be deducted.
So I asked instead for to claim the Haven price promise and was told this does not apply as I am changing my holiday from STAY & PLAY to STAY.
What I was trying to explain to the person was that when I booked there was just 1 holiday option, now there are 2 different options and Haven did not get in touch to say things had changed since I booked. My break was moved automatically to the more expensive option.
I don't want Bonga Wonga, I don't want Bingo or seeing a Kylie tribute act, I just want £26 off my bill.
Sorry for going on, but can someone advise please. Many thanks.

When you booked I assume the only option was the full package including the entertainment? Therefore you are still getting what you paid for. The fact they are now offering a cheaper option without entertainment doesn't stop you getting what you paid for. If the terms you agreed to state there is an amendment fee and you want to amend your booking then you should expect to pay the amendment fee. Doesn't seem worth getting £6 refunded. Just go along and even if you don't use the entertainment I assume you would want to use the swimming pools?

The one option they had when you booked is renamed "stay and play", they've since added another option that is just "stay". They added the two different options in December, while you might have chosen the stay option it isn't what your booking is so you're relying on their goodwill.0
